What is Oxygen sensor boss?

 

IMG1736

An oxygen sensor boss refers to a threaded hole or boss on an exhaust system component, such as the exhaust manifold, catalytic converter, or exhaust pipe, where an oxygen sensor (also known as an O2 sensor) is installed. The boss provides a designated location for the oxygen sensor to be screwed in securely.
The oxygen sensor is an important component in modern automotive systems, as it measures the oxygen content in the exhaust gases. It helps the engine control unit (ECU) monitor and adjust the air-fuel mixture for optimal combustion efficiency and to reduce emissions. The oxygen sensor boss ensures proper positioning and attachment of the oxygen sensor to accurately measure the oxygen levels in the exhaust gases.

Production process introduce

 

 

1. Tooling Build
Design and building a metal die from Aluminum
2. Wax Injection
Injecting melted wax under high pressure into the cavity to get a pattern that replicates the finished part geometry
3. Wax Pattern Assembly
The wax patterns are assembled onto runners and into a finished tree which is ready to be dipped.
4. Slurry Coating
The assembly is then dipped into a high-grade ceramic slurry to build a ceramic shell around the wax tree.
5. Ceramic Shell build & Dry the shell
After the slurry coating is done, particles of sand are dropped onto the surface of the wet tree assembly. This helps to thicken and strengthen the layer of coating on the wax assembly surface, repeat 5-6 times.
6. De-waxing
Send the shell into pre-heating oven and then the wax inside the newly built shell is now removed. Dewaxing is done using a steam-dewaxing autoclave or flash fire furnace.

Production process1

7. Melting & Pouring & cooling

Now the desired molten metal is poured into the pre-heated empty mold cavity, The mold then sits to allow the molten metal to cool and solidify which then becomes the final casting.

8. Shell Removal

The shell material is then removed through processes hammer knockout, vibration, and steel grit blasting

9. Cut-off

The finished parts are then cut free from the gating and runner system.

10. Grinding pouring gate

The ingate which remained after the sawing process, is grinded from the casting.

11. Final inspection

Once the finishing operations are done, the parts are inspected for surface and sub-surface defects.
